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Программирование [игнор отключен] [закрыт для гостей] / Интересует задача составления расписаний ... / 25 сообщений из 26, страница 1 из 2
09.04.2008, 09:33
    #35244406
Begem0t!k
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Надо строить расписания хотлеось бы почитать теорию по этому материалу , но в интеренте чего то конкретного не нашел какие алгортмы существуют ?
Кинте ссылочку на литературу может какая книга есть электронная.
Заранее спасибо.
...
Рейтинг: 0 / 0
09.04.2008, 09:35
    #35244415
krvsa
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Тебе сюда
----------
Cache for Windows (Intel) 2007.1 (Build 369) Fri Jun 15 2007 15:25:42 EDT
Cache for Windows NT (Intel) 5.0.20 (Build 6305) Fri Sep 16 2005 11:54:10 EDT
...
Рейтинг: 0 / 0
09.04.2008, 12:29
    #35245023
Смирнов А.Ю.
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
делал я на прологе такое, но давно, не помню. Но очень подходит язык для таких целей.
...
Рейтинг: 0 / 0
09.04.2008, 16:25
    #35245977
avb1003
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Begem0t!kНадо строить расписания хотлеось бы почитать теорию по этому материалу , но в интеренте чего то конкретного не нашел какие алгортмы существуют ?
Кинте ссылочку на литературу может какая книга есть электронная.
Заранее спасибо.
Простите, а расписания чего?
Расписание движения поездов/самолетов/...,расписание уроков/экзаменов,
расписание дежурств - довольно разные расписания. Бывает еще штатное расписание.
...
Рейтинг: 0 / 0
09.04.2008, 17:45
    #35246282
White Owl
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Смирнов А.Ю.делал я на прологе такое, но давно, не помню. Но очень подходит язык для таких целей.Гадость этот ваш пролог :) В студенческие годы тоже рисовал составлялку расписания на прологе, вылилось оно у меня тогда во что-то очень даже монстрообразное. Впрочем, может это просто я с Прологом в недостаточной степени дружил, но вот пару лет назад опять понадобилось решать эту задачу, на WatcomSQL это уложилось в одну хранимую процедуру в три килобайта весом.
...
Рейтинг: 0 / 0
09.04.2008, 22:56
    #35246772
Сергей Фролов
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
White OwlВ студенческие годы тоже рисовал составлялку расписания на прологе, вылилось оно у меня тогда во что-то очень даже монстрообразное. Впрочем, может это просто я с Прологом в недостаточной степени дружил, но вот пару лет назад опять понадобилось решать эту задачу, на WatcomSQL это уложилось в одну хранимую процедуру в три килобайта весом.
Какие умные у нас люди на форуме :)
Некоторые докторские и кандидатские защищают на теме "составление расписаний", а тут всего 3 кб на SQL
...
Рейтинг: 0 / 0
10.04.2008, 08:59
    #35247027
Смирнов А.Ю.
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
White OwlВпрочем, может это просто я с Прологом в недостаточной степени дружил
Пролог - хорошая, интересная и полезная вещь! Вы его просто не умеете готовить. Да и мне некогда :)
...
Рейтинг: 0 / 0
10.04.2008, 17:29
    #35249298
White Owl
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Сергей ФроловНекоторые докторские и кандидатские защищают на теме "составление расписаний", а тут всего 3 кб на SQL Теперь ты знаешь сколько воды нужно накопить чтобы такую кандидатскую или докторскую диссертацию написать :)
...
Рейтинг: 0 / 0
11.04.2008, 21:05
    #35250963
SokolNik
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
White Owl Сергей ФроловНекоторые докторские и кандидатские защищают на теме "составление расписаний", а тут всего 3 кб на SQL Теперь ты знаешь сколько воды нужно накопить чтобы такую кандидатскую или докторскую диссертацию написать :)
И ни один его не решил, только ставили задачу разноколиберную.
...
Рейтинг: 0 / 0
11.04.2008, 22:12
    #35251016
apapacy
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Задачу составления расписания (в смыле оптимального и эффективного) еще не решил никто.
Просто бывают алгоритмы укладки более или менее разумные.
Ну разве что на Прологе (без иронии)
...
Рейтинг: 0 / 0
11.04.2008, 22:17
    #35251022
apapacy
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Литература. В.Г.Тимковский Дискретная математика в мире станков.
Для 4 деталей и 3-х станков отлично решает.
...
Рейтинг: 0 / 0
11.04.2008, 22:21
    #35251025
SokolNik
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
apapacyЛитература. В.Г.Тимковский Дискретная математика в мире станков.
Для 4 деталей и 3-х станков отлично решает.
Зато есть продвинуты, котрые на джонсона наплевали, им подай по 1000 станков, 4 их мало волнует :)
...
Рейтинг: 0 / 0
11.04.2008, 22:36
    #35251039
SokolNik
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Такое пойдет?
...
Рейтинг: 0 / 0
11.04.2008, 23:09
    #35251064
White Owl
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
apapacyЗадачу составления расписания (в смыле оптимального и эффективного) еще не решил никто.
Просто бывают алгоритмы укладки более или менее разумные.
Ну разве что на Прологе (без иронии)А что ты тогда называешь решением задачи если не написание работающего алгоритма?
И при чем здесь Пролог? Он всего-лишь немножко по другому описывает исходные данные и правила манипуляции данными по сравнению с традиционными ЯП, но на разумность алгоритма или результаты укладки это не влияет :)
...
Рейтинг: 0 / 0
12.04.2008, 03:09
    #35251175
apapacy
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
White Owl apapacyЗадачу составления расписания (в смыле оптимального и эффективного) еще не решил никто.
Просто бывают алгоритмы укладки более или менее разумные.
Ну разве что на Прологе (без иронии)А что ты тогда называешь решением задачи если не написание работающего алгоритма?
И при чем здесь Пролог? Он всего-лишь немножко по другому описывает исходные данные и правила манипуляции данными по сравнению с традиционными ЯП, но на разумность алгоритма или результаты укладки это не влияет :)

Я понимаю, что работающий алгоритм это алгоритм, заканчивающийся за конечное число шагов?
Но вопрос сколько будет этих шагов (хватит ли ресурсов всех компов мира для решения задачи 100 станков?)
И насколько оптимальное (даже не лучшее из лучших, а просто лучшее, чем случайный выбор) будет расписание.
...
Рейтинг: 0 / 0
12.04.2008, 03:11
    #35251176
apapacy
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
SokolNikТакое пойдет?
Брависсимо!
А с чем сравнить?
...
Рейтинг: 0 / 0
13.04.2008, 16:18
    #35251969
SokolNik
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
apapacy SokolNikТакое пойдет?
Брависсимо!
А с чем сравнить?
А не с чем.
...
Рейтинг: 0 / 0
13.04.2008, 17:27
    #35252004
apapacy
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
SokolNik apapacy SokolNikТакое пойдет?
Брависсимо!
А с чем сравнить?
А не с чем.

Любое автоматически составленное расписние выглядит с точки зрения менеджера ужасающе. Так как станки целый день в простое. На деле же они вроде как целый день работают? так может без расписания оптимальнее получается? Вопрос не риторический.
...
Рейтинг: 0 / 0
13.04.2008, 19:17
    #35252099
SokolNik
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
apapacy так может без расписания оптимальнее получается? Вопрос не риторический.

Никак нет. Без расписании = НЗП + срыв сроков + недостаток оборотных средств + проценты по кредитам которые сжирают всю маржу и т.д.
...
Рейтинг: 0 / 0
14.04.2008, 07:50
    #35252490
tiu
tiu
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
SokolNikТакое пойдет?

а какой метод используется в Вашей программе? Можно ли ее посмотреть, хотя бы демку?
...
Рейтинг: 0 / 0
14.04.2008, 12:48
    #35253189
SokolNik
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
tiu SokolNikТакое пойдет?

а какой метод используется в Вашей программе? Можно ли ее посмотреть, хотя бы демку?
Можно, напишите jsb(зверюшка)orel(точка)ru.
...
Рейтинг: 0 / 0
14.04.2008, 18:21
    #35254357
White Owl
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
apapacyЯ понимаю, что работающий алгоритм это алгоритм, заканчивающийся за конечное число шагов?
Но вопрос сколько будет этих шагов (хватит ли ресурсов всех компов мира для решения задачи 100 станков?)
И насколько оптимальное (даже не лучшее из лучших, а просто лучшее, чем случайный выбор) будет расписание.У меня есть сильное впечатление, что как только комбинаторная задача переходит в разряд классических и ее начинают описывать в учебниках - люди сразу решают что эта задача чрезвычайно сложна и ужасающе требовательна к ресурсам.
...
Рейтинг: 0 / 0
14.04.2008, 19:45
    #35254505
apapacy
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
White Owl apapacyЯ понимаю, что работающий алгоритм это алгоритм, заканчивающийся за конечное число шагов?
Но вопрос сколько будет этих шагов (хватит ли ресурсов всех компов мира для решения задачи 100 станков?)
И насколько оптимальное (даже не лучшее из лучших, а просто лучшее, чем случайный выбор) будет расписание.У меня есть сильное впечатление, что как только комбинаторная задача переходит в разряд классических и ее начинают описывать в учебниках - люди сразу решают что эта задача чрезвычайно сложна и ужасающе требовательна к ресурсам.

Эта задача не описывается в учебниках, так как учебники пишут специалисты по теме, которые знают, что эффективного решения нет (комбинаторного во всяком случае). Вся наука пишет диссеры на 3-4 станках,либо доказывают, что да для такого-то количества станков задача точно NP. То есть даже не предлагают алгоритмы, а только оценивают вычислительную сложность.
...
Рейтинг: 0 / 0
14.04.2008, 20:44
    #35254583
White Owl
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
apapacyЭта задача не описывается в учебниках, так как учебники пишут специалисты по теме, которые знают, что эффективного решения нет (комбинаторного во всяком случае). Вся наука пишет диссеры на 3-4 станках,либо доказывают, что да для такого-то количества станков задача точно NP. То есть даже не предлагают алгоритмы, а только оценивают вычислительную сложность.Эффективного решения нету значит? Гуглю фразу, "составление расписания" и на первой же странице я вижу несколько программ занимающихся этим невозможным с точки зрения науки делом. И ведь что самое странное эти программы работают и вполне эффективно.

У "составления расписания" есть только одна сложность - надо четко себе представлять какие ограничения накладываются на объекты участвующие в расписании и какие у этих объектов приоритеты друг перед другом. Твои 100 станков на самом деле не равноценны и не взаимо-заменяемы, у них есть износ, расстояние до ворот цеха/склада заготовок, умелости рабочих прикрепленных к этим станкам в конце-концов. Если про это вспомнить, то и задача превращается всего-лишь в укладку нескольких рюкзаков. Надо только сесть и подумать что у тебя в реальном мире соответсвует рюкзаку а что предметам. Подскажу, что станок это не всегда рюкзак.
...
Рейтинг: 0 / 0
14.04.2008, 21:02
    #35254603
apapacy
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Интересует задача составления расписаний ...
Да исследуйте эту тему получше.

Программа Расписание ПРО предназначена для удобного и быстрого составления расписания занятий школ и ВУЗов в ручном и автоматическом режимах. ...

Это что ли?

Я пас. Тем более что автор топа уже напал на верный след.
...
Рейтинг: 0 / 0
Форумы / Программирование [игнор отключен] [закрыт для гостей] / Интересует задача составления расписаний ... / 25 сообщений из 26, страница 1 из 2
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]